#5e7a68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5e7a68 is composed of 36.9% red, 47.8%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.8%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 141.4 degrees, a saturation of 13% and a lightness of 42.4%. #5e7a68 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cf4d0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#5e7a68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5e7a68 has RGB values of R:94, G:122,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.15,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 6191720.

Shades and Tints of #5e7a68
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f4f7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5e7a68
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#66726a is the less saturated color, while #03d54e is the most saturated one.
